Boaltair Population - Uttar Dinajpur, West Bengal

Boaltair is a medium size village located in Itahar Block of Uttar Dinajpur district, West Bengal with total 132 families residing. The Boaltair village has population of 633 of which 338 are males while 295 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Boaltair village population of children with age 0-6 is 105 which makes up 16.59 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Boaltair village is 873 which is lower than West Bengal state average of 950. Child Sex Ratio for the Boaltair as per census is 875, lower than West Bengal average of 956.

Boaltair village has lower literacy rate compared to West Bengal. In 2011, literacy rate of Boaltair village was 55.87 % compared to 76.26 % of West Bengal. In Boaltair Male literacy stands at 64.18 % while female literacy rate was 46.34 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 23.22 % while Schedule Caste (SC) were 2.05 % of total population in Boaltair village.

Work Profile

In Boaltair village out of total population, 276 were engaged in work activities. 76.45 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 23.55 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 276 workers engaged in Main Work, 48 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 159 were Agricultural labourer.
